Prototype of a rotating board game cube – smart furniture design

Check our new prototype! Võru County Vocational Training Center – TSENTER in Estonia has developed a rotating board game cube dedicated for public spaces. Now both children and seniors can share joyful moments together while playing the board games in outdoors. There are 4 different board games on the sides of the cube where you can play classic checkers, as well as today’s senior childhood board games such as Circus and Ludo. Board games offer recognition and fun for the seniors as well as the opportunity to connect different generations – grandparents can teach their grandchildren board games of their childhood.

This site provides information about two projects:

BaltSe@nioR – Innovative solutions to support enterprises in the Baltic Sea Region in product development aimed at raising comfort and safety of seniors home living co-financed by the European Union (European Regional Development Fund) within the INTERREG Baltic Sea Region

 

 

BaltSe@nioR 2.0  – Innovative solutions to support BSR in providing more senior – friendly public spaces due to increased capacity of BSR companies and public institutions co-financed by the European Union (European Regional Development Fund) within the INTERREG Baltic Sea Region
